Introduction
n today’s fast-paced and demanding world, juggling the responsibilities of work and parenting can be a tremendous challenge for both mothers and fathers. It becomes crucial to find a balance that allows us to excel in our careers without compromising the quality time we spend with our children. This blog explores practical strategies that working moms and dads can employ to strike a balance between work and parenthood.
- Establish Clear Boundaries: Setting boundaries between work and personal life is essential for maintaining a healthy work-life balance. Define specific working hours and try to adhere to them diligently. Communicate these boundaries with your colleagues and family, so they understand and respect your need for uninterrupted time with your children.
- Prioritize and Delegate: Recognize that you cannot do it all alone. Determine the most important tasks at work and at home, and focus on those. Delegate tasks that can be handled by others, both at work and within the household. This will help reduce stress and allow you to devote more quality time to your family.
- Efficient Time Management: Mastering time management skills is crucial for working parents. Learn to maximize the use of your time by prioritizing tasks, setting goals, and breaking them down into smaller, manageable steps. Utilize productivity tools or apps to stay organized and ensure you make the most of your available time.
- Open Communication: Effective communication is instrumental in maintaining a work-life balance. Discuss your needs and expectations with your partner, family, and employer. Talk openly about the challenges you face and work together to find solutions that benefit everyone involved. Flexibility and understanding can go a long way in achieving a harmonious balance.
- Take Care of Yourself: As a working parent, it’s easy to neglect self-care. However, it is essential to prioritize your own physical and mental well-being. Make time for activities that recharge you, such as exercise, hobbies, or spending time with friends. Taking care of yourself will not only benefit your overall health but also ensure you have the energy and patience to be fully present for your children.
- Maximize Quality Time: When you are with your children, strive to be fully present. Minimize distractions by setting aside dedicated quality time for your family. Engage in activities that foster bonding, such as reading together, playing games, or having meaningful conversations. Use this time to create memories and strengthen your connection with your children.
